Impact of sequester on states detailed in new White House reports
Category: News Briefs Published on Tuesday, 26 February 2013 08:30 Written by Jennifer Bendery and John Celock, huffingtonpost

WASHINGTON -- It's looking increasingly like the government is about to impose on itself $85 billion in across-the-board spending cuts. So as part of its strategy to pressure Republicans into accepting new revenues as part of a deal to prevent the sequester from taking effect, the White House released new reports on Sunday that outline the ugly effects those cuts would have in individual states.
